Demand a Transparent Price Breakdown Before Paying<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Price transparency is one of the clearest signs of a trusted Japanese car dealer in Sri Lanka.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Many buyers make the mistake of comparing only the advertised vehicle price. But the real cost of an imported vehicle includes several components. A low headline price can become expensive when key charges are added later.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A trusted dealer should separate the quotation clearly.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The quote should explain items such as: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-table\"><table class=\"has-fixed-layout\"><thead><tr><td><strong>Cost Item<\/strong><\/td><td><strong>What It Means<\/strong><\/td><\/tr><\/thead><tbody><tr><td>Vehicle Price<\/td><td>The base price of the vehicle in Japan or local stock<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Auction or Stock Cost<\/td><td>Cost depending on auction purchase or fixed dealer stock<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Japan-Side Charges<\/td><td>Export handling, documentation, yard, or inland charges<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Inspection<\/td><td>JAAI, JEVIC, or approved inspection-related cost if applicable<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Inland Transport<\/td><td>Movement from auction or seller location to yard\/port<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Shipping<\/td><td>Freight from Japan to Sri Lanka<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Insurance<\/td><td>Marine insurance if included<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>CIF Value<\/td><td>Cost, Insurance, and Freight value used for import calculations<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Customs Duty and Taxes<\/td><td>Sri Lanka Customs-related duties and taxes<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Clearing Charges<\/td><td>Port, agent, and clearance-related charges<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Registration<\/td><td>DMT registration-related expenses<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Delivery<\/td><td>Transport to showroom or buyer location, if applicable<\/td><\/tr><\/tbody><\/table><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A buyer should also understand the difference between <strong>FOB, CIF, landed cost, and duty-paid price<\/strong>.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>FOB<\/strong> usually refers to the vehicle price up to the export point, excluding shipping and destination-side costs.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>CIF<\/strong> means Cost, Insurance, and Freight. This includes the vehicle cost, insurance, and shipping up to the destination port.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Landed cost<\/strong> usually refers to the total cost after the vehicle arrives and clears major import-related charges.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Duty-paid price<\/strong> generally means the price after applicable local duty and taxes are included.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">These terms matter because two dealers may quote the same vehicle in completely different ways. One may quote only FOB. Another may quote CIF. Another may quote a duty-paid figure. Unless the buyer knows what is included, the comparison is misleading.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Before paying an advance, ask: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>\u201cIs this price FOB, CIF, landed, or duty-paid?\u201d<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Then ask: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>\u201cWhat exactly is included and what is not included?\u201d<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A trustworthy dealer will not be offended by this question. In fact, a professional dealer should welcome it because transparent pricing protects both the buyer and the seller.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Avoid any quotation that says only \u201cbest price\u201d without explaining the full structure. The cheapest-looking offer can hide the most uncertainty.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>4. Verify Inspection, Auction Sheet, and Vehicle Condition<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Japanese vehicles are popular in Sri Lanka because they are known for reliability, build quality, technology, and strong resale value. But every vehicle must still be verified properly.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Photos alone are not enough.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A trusted Japanese car dealer should be able to provide or explain important condition documents, especially when the vehicle is sourced from Japan.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">For used vehicles, buyers should ask for: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Auction sheet, if purchased through auction<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Chassis number<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Mileage details<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Auction grade or vehicle grade<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Interior and exterior condition notes<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Repair or accident notes, if any<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Vehicle photos from different angles<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Export certificate<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Pre-shipment inspection status<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>JAAI, JEVIC, or approved inspection support where applicable<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">An auction grade is useful, but it should not be treated as the only proof of condition. A high grade may indicate a cleaner vehicle, but buyers should still check the chassis number, mileage, interior condition, exterior marks, repair notes, and inspection requirements.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The auction sheet should also be explained in simple language. Many buyers see codes and marks but do not fully understand what they mean. A professional dealer should explain dents, scratches, replaced panels, repair marks, mileage notes, and interior grade.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Be cautious if a seller says: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>\u201cGrade 5, no need to check\u201d<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>\u201cAuction sheet not available\u201d<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>\u201cChassis number later\u201d<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>\u201cMileage is guaranteed but no document now\u201d<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>\u201cInspection can be done after payment only\u201d<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>\u201cTrust me, this is a very clean car\u201d<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Trust should not depend only on words. It should be supported by documents.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">For Sri Lanka imports, inspection is especially important because used vehicles under relevant motor vehicle HS codes are subject to pre-shipment inspection requirements. This means the dealer must understand inspection timing before the vehicle is shipped, not after it reaches Sri Lanka.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A beautiful car with incomplete documents can become a complicated purchase. A verified car with proper documents is much safer.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>5. Confirm the Dealer Understands Sri Lanka Rules, Not Just Japan Stock<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Some dealers are good at finding cars in Japan but weak at understanding Sri Lanka import requirements. That can be risky for the buyer.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A vehicle that looks attractive in Japan must still be suitable for Sri Lanka. The dealer should verify eligibility before bidding, reserving, or confirming a vehicle.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Important checks include: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Vehicle age eligibility<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>HS code<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Fuel type<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Engine capacity<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Hybrid or petrol category<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Inspection requirement<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Export certificate availability<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Manufacture date and registration date<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Shipping timeline<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Sri Lanka Customs duty and tax category<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>DMT registration requirements<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Sri Lanka import rules and tax structures can change. Customs tariff calculations should be checked using the latest official tariff and the correct vehicle-specific HS code. A responsible dealer should not give careless duty estimates without understanding the exact vehicle category.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The wrong vehicle can create unnecessary problems. It may face delays, additional charges, registration complications, or even re-export risk in serious cases.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Before confirming a car, ask: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>\u201cHave you checked whether this exact vehicle is eligible for Sri Lanka import and registration?\u201d<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Also ask: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>\u201cWhich documents are needed before shipment and after arrival?\u201d<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A trusted dealer should not answer casually. The answer should show operational knowledge.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>9.
